On today's show...

Kasey Abbott steps away from his wheels to give us an update on Ride Across South Dakota. He's the primary founder and tour director of RASDak.

Tim O'Keefe, Ph.D., will step into his new role as dean of the Beacom School of Business at the University of South Dakota at the end of the month.

He joins In the Moment to talk about the intersection of business and education and the lessons he wants passed on to the next generation of leaders.

"Shrink Rap" is a podcast out of Aberdeen, South Dakota. Its hosts are Franne Sippel, Ph.D., and Becky Kuch. They sit down with Lori Walsh for a laugh-filled conversation about normalizing mental health care and finding contentment after trauma.

Lura Roti brings us a local historian's take on a towering figure in Lead's history. Meet Phyllis Fleming and meet Phoebe Apperson Hearst through Fleming's words.

Alison Casella Brookins got the idea for her play "We Own This Now" from a college class and a darkly funny historical document. Her play premieres in Freeman, South Dakota, on Saturday.

Plus, who knew the history of ice could be so scandalous? Author Amy Brady joins to preview her book "Ice: From Mixed Drinks to Skating Rinks—a Cool History of a Hot Commodity."
